Abstract

Damage on the coastal area of Karawang Regency requires improvement efforts through the implementation of several government policies. However, modification of the policy developed to manage natural resources in the sea was one of the causes of non-optimal role of the government in rehabilitating coastal areas. This study aims to analyze the effectiveness of implemented regency government policies in achieving successful coastal rehabilitation. The data obtained were analyzed using descriptive analysis with a quantitative approach. The results shows the capacity of the Karawang Regency Government was still low in supporting the successful implementation of coastal rehabilitation policies. The Karawang Regency Government needs to collaborate with other stakeholders, redistribute employees, and encourage increase on education and training for staff.
